Carter Lake and Neola are places in Iowa.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Carter Lake has the higher population (3,773 vs 1,098 in Neola). Carter Lake has the higher median household income ($75,037 vs $68,859 in Neola). Neola has the higher median home value ($166,400 vs $161,200 in Carter Lake).
